Situated in the enchanting region of Périgord Noir in Dordogne, la Fontaine de Castang is perfectly positioned for discovering the area's multitude of castles, extraordinary prehistoric sites, and indulging in the delectable French cuisine and wines that it is famous for.

Description for Gite

Experience the charm and elegance of an 18th-century house nestled in a tranquil countryside with breathtaking panoramic views. Unwind in one of our two beautifully appointed double rooms, each equipped with a private shower and WC. Start your day on our terrace, where a delightful breakfast can be served, surrounded by the serenity of nature. Enjoy the convenience of a private entrance leading to a shaded garden, perfect for relaxation. Dive into our inviting swimming pool, measuring 10 x 5 meters, and indulge in a refreshing swim. Adventure enthusiasts will find our location ideal for canoeing and horse riding. Our friendly and multilingual staff can assist you in French, English, Italian, and Spanish.

Coux et Bigaroque can be found alongside the picturesque river Dordogne, nestled between the towns of Saint Cyprien and Le Buisson. The house is perched atop a hill, surrounded by lush countryside. In the village, you will see signs pointing towards Castang as a reference point. However, for the convenience of my visitors, I typically arrange to meet them in the village on their first visit and personally guide them to the enchanting Fontaine de Castang.

Attractions

  • Château de Castelnaud - Located just 5 km away, this medieval fortress offers stunning panoramic views of the Dordogne River. Visitors can explore its well-preserved fortifications, medieval weaponry, and interactive exhibits, providing a glimpse into the region's rich history.
  • Gardens of Marqueyssac - Situated approximately 6 km from Castang, these enchanting gardens boast over 6 kilometers of walking paths lined with meticulously manicured boxwood hedges. Visitors can enjoy breathtaking views of the Dordogne Valley and explore various themed gardens, including a labyrinth and a belvedere.
  • Château de Beynac - Just 7 km away, this magnificent castle overlooks the Dordogne River and is perched on a cliff. Dating back to the 12th century, it offers guided tours that take visitors through its well-preserved interior, showcasing medieval architecture and historical artifacts.
  • Les Jardins de l'Imaginaire - Located in Terrasson-Lavilledieu, around 20 km from Coux et Bigaroque, these unique gardens are designed to stimulate the senses. Inspired by Renaissance, contemporary, and symbolic gardens, this beautiful space showcases various artistic elements, including water features, sculptures, and fragrant plants.
  • La Roque-Gageac - Situated about 10 km from Coux et Bigaroque, this picturesque village is nestled against a cliff along the Dordogne River. Known for its charming traditional stone houses, narrow streets, and colorful gardens, visitors can explore the village by foot or take a relaxing boat ride along the river.
  • Grotte de Font-de-Gaume - Located approximately 15 km away in Les Eyzies-de-Tayac-Sireuil, this prehistoric cave is renowned for its well-preserved polychrome paintings dating back over 14,000 years. Guided tours allow visitors to admire the ancient artwork and gain insights into the lives of the people who created them.
  • Sarlat-la-Canéda - Situated around 17 km from Coux et Bigaroque, this medieval town is known for its well-preserved architecture and bustling Saturday market. Visitors can wander through its narrow streets lined with charming buildings, visit the stunning Cathedral of Saint Sacerdos, and indulge in the region's culinary delights.
  • Les Eyzies-de-Tayac-Sireuil - Located approximately 15 km away, this town is often referred to as the "World Capital of Prehistory." It is home to several important prehistoric sites, including the National Museum of Prehistory and the Abri Pataud archaeological site, providing a fascinating insight into early human history. These attractions offer a diverse range of historical, cultural, and natural experiences, ensuring a memorable visit to the beautiful region near Castang, Coux et Bigaroque, France.
